Santo Domingo.- The National Police reported that during several preventive operations carried out in different sectors of the National District, three men were arrested and several portions of alleged narcotic substances were seized, as well as digital scales allegedly used for their distribution. In an intervention carried out on Francisco del Rosario Sánchez street, in the Guachupita sector, Francisco Alberto Medina, 22 years old, was arrested. According to the police report, the detainee was found with a package containing a portion of a white powder presumably cocaine, two portions of a vegetable presumed to be marijuana, a transparent canteen with the same vegetable, and a digital scale.

While on Respaldo Seibo street, almost corner 30, in Villas Agrícolas, Leandro José Borrome, alias “Leo”, 34 years old, was arrested, who was found with a wallet containing two portions of a white powder presumably cocaine, in addition to a digital scale. In another operation carried out on Los Mártires Avenue, in the La Zurza sector, Dangelis Antonio Romero Rosario, 23 years old, was arrested. At the time of his arrest, a backpack was seized from him with two portions of a plant presumably marijuana, a portion of a white powder presumably cocaine, a portion of a rocky material presumed to be crack, and two digital scales. The detainees and the seized evidence will be placed at the disposal of the Public Ministry (Dominican Republic) for the corresponding legal purposes, for alleged violation of Law 50-88 on Drugs and Controlled Substances.
